How much does it cost to rent a home in Coalfield?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Coalfield 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,611 | $1,400 | $2,000 |
Coalfield 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,246 | $1,095 | $3,590 |
Coalfield 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,954 | $2,450 | $3,495 |
Coalfield 5 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,500 | $2,500 | $2,500 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Coalfield
What type of rentals are currently available in Coalfield?
There are currently 40 Apartments for Rent in Coalfield, TN with pricing that ranges from $795 to $5,144. There are also 32 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Coalfield ranging from $925 to $3,590.
What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Coalfield?
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Coalfield ranges from $925 to $3,590 with an average monthly rent of $2,104.
How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in Coalfield?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in Coalfield range from $1,029 to $5,144,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$1,095 to $3,590.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$2,450 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$2,895.
